Cultural relativism ch 1
Understanding every element of culture within the broader whole of that culture. Cultural relativism highlight how each belief or practice is related to all other beliefs and practices in a culture.
Enculturation ch1
Process of learning and acquiring a particular culture, often intensified in childhood
Ethnocentrism ch1
notion that ones own culture is superior that no other culture i worth consideration. Ethnocentric people often image that the world would be a Mitch better place if the beliefs, values and practices of their own clue were spreads to or imposed on everyone else in the world.
Ethnography ch1
A written book or article about a certain culture
Holism ch1
How elements of human life are bound together to form distinctive cultures
Primitivism Chapter 1
The depiction of some cultural groups, particularly Africans and native Americas and exotic, simple, highly sexual, potentially violent and closer to nature.
Orientalism ch 1
The depiction of some cultural groups, particularly people from the Middle East and Asia, as exotic, irrational, fanatical and sensuous
